A Hadoop administrator observes inconsistent data processing speeds across the cluster; what steps should they take to diagnose and resolve the issue?
- Adjust HDFS Block Size
- Check Network Latency
- Monitor Resource Utilization
- Restart the Entire Cluster
Inconsistent data processing speeds across the cluster may be due to various factors. To diagnose and resolve the issue, the Hadoop administrator should monitor resource utilization, including CPU, memory, and disk usage, to identify bottlenecks and optimize cluster performance.
